Introduction: A New Era for Ethereum
The Ethereum Foundation, a pivotal organization in the development and research of the Ethereum blockchain, has recently announced a significant leadership reshuffle. Hsiao-Wei Wang and Tomasz Stańczak have been appointed as the new co-executive directors, while Aya Miyaguchi transitions into the role of President[2][5]. This change comes at a critical time for Ethereum, as the blockchain navigates challenges and opportunities in the rapidly evolving digital landscape. Leadership and Expertise: A Blend of Vision and Technical Prowess
Hsiao-Wei Wang and Tomasz Stańczak bring a unique blend of expertise to their new roles. Wang, a seven-year veteran of the Ethereum Foundation, has been instrumental in key initiatives such as sharding research and the Ethereum 2.0 beacon chain[2][5]. Her experience in community building and organizing developer events in Taiwan will be invaluable in fostering a stronger global community around Ethereum.
Tomasz Stańczak, founder of Nethermind, one of Ethereum’s major software clients, brings deep technical expertise. His ability to grow Nethermind into a global blockchain infrastructure company demonstrates his leadership and engineering skills[5]. Stańczak’s involvement is expected to enhance the Foundation’s technical capabilities, ensuring that Ethereum remains at the forefront of blockchain innovation.
Strategic Direction and Challenges
The appointment of these co-executive directors signals a strategic shift for the Ethereum Foundation. As Ethereum transitions from an early-stage project to a robust, permissionless base layer of the global finance and software stack, it faces significant challenges[2]. The Foundation must navigate market volatility, community expectations, and the need for continuous innovation to stay competitive.
The recent decline in Ethereum’s price and the blockchain’s attraction of fewer new developers compared to competitors like Solana highlight the urgency of these challenges[2].
